 About the Position
Watershed Progressive is hiring a Visual Communication Designer to join our team! As a Visual Communication Designer at Watershed Progressive, you will play a crucial role in advancing our mission of “connecting communities with their watersheds through integrated strategies for a healthy, resilient future” through your skills, expertise, and contribution to a dynamic team. Your responsibilities will encompass a wide range of tasks related to graphic design for public engagement material on landscape, ecology, and water conservation. This may include infographics, fliers, educational signage design, and websites; multimedia presentations; graphic formatting for report documents; website and social media management; and translating technical information into graphic formats. Your work will contribute to the development and implementation of projects that engage communities in building local climate resilience. This position offers an opportunity to expand your career in building creative, integrative water solutions for healthy communities. 

 The ideal candidate has:  

  • Bachelor's or Masters Degree in Art, Graphic Communication, Visual Communication Design, Landscape Architecture, or a related field; 

  • Strong skills in graphic design, website design, social media management, public outreach strategies; 

  • Advanced skills in Adobe Photoshop, Illustrator, and InDesign; 

  • Website design/development/administration experience; 

  • Excellent social media skills and experience developing social media outreach strategies; 

  • Excellent, professional, oral, & written communication skills; 

  • Excellent, digital photography skills; 

  • Familiarity with conveying ecological design concepts;  

  • Proven experience producing compelling and effective visuals; and  

  • Ability to be self-motivated working remotely or within teams. 

 
Any of these additional skills and experience are a plus:  

  • Experience with nature-based design, Low Impact Design (LID) and holistic design approaches;  

  • ArcView GIS and/or AutoCAD software skills; 

  • Ability to manage projects and lead teams; 

  • Experience with public outreach; 

  • Experience with animation software; and 

  • Ability to project manage, lead and work on multiple projects concurrently. 

The Visual Communication Designer will report to the Design Hub Manager and work closely with other multidisciplinary staff including the Creative Development and Communications Manager; will be expected to coordinate team members on project-based tasks.
